JPMorgan Claverhouse (LON:JCH - Get Free Report)'s share price crossed below its 50-day moving average during trading on Friday . The stock has a 50-day moving average of GBX 813.46 ($10.92) and traded as low as GBX 800 ($10.74). JPMorgan Claverhouse shares last traded at GBX 812 ($10.90), with a volume of 155,052 shares trading hands.

Great British dividends
The JPMorgan Claverhouse Investment Trust has been helping investors tap directly into the long-term growth potential of UK large cap stocks since 1963. The trust focuses on attractively valued, high quality stocks with the ability to generate consistent and growing dividends.
